Our client, is the UK leader in network security and content delivery devices for education and businesses, and due to business growth is looking for a Sales Manager to join its busy, friendly team. Our client has built its reputation on being an approachable no-nonsense, straight-down-the-middle organisation, with a very much can do attitude. We are looking for a hardworking experienced sales professional who will not only fit in - but thrive in this culture.
All sales are undertaken through our client's channel partners, so indirect sales experience would be highly advantageous if not essential. The successful applicant will be filling a senior sales position, and will need to show a proven track record in a similar role. Furthermore, the successful applicant must be equally comfortable dealing with commercial negotiations with senior level decision makers and, just as importantly, convincing key technical influencers that Our client has the appropriate solutions. Consequently the ability to understand and demonstrate our client's technologies is essential.
Our client's key public sector has been Education, experience in this environment would be advantageous, but candidates with other Public Sector experience will be considered. This position will be reporting to the Sales Director.
Responsibilities will include:
* Have the ability to use and demonstrate a range of networking products.
* Manage, develop and forecast the business from key channel partner accounts.
* Develop and manage a regional account portfolio.
* Prepare and deliver pricing proposals, working with our partners on formal RFQs.
* Understand and analyse customer needs and develop business propositions and plans.
* Work with the marketing team to develop new business opportunities and support existing business.
* Coordination of the full sales process.
Applicants must be educated to a suitable level or have professional qualifications with high competency of English language skills - both written and spoken. Applicants MUST have the necessary legal rights to work in the UK. Traveling will be necessary within the UK and possibly on some occasions into other European countries. The successful applicant must have a valid UK driving license.
